Full resumption of Smart Selangor bus service in Subang Jaya in first week of June


PETALING JAYA: All the Smart Selangor bus routes under the supervision of Subang Jaya City Council (MBSJ) are expected to resume by the first week of June.

Selangor investment, trade and mobility committee chairman Ng Sze Han said in a statement that the state government regrets the service disruption on routes SJ01, SJ02, SJ03, SJ04, and SJ05 under MBSJ’s supervision, and that routes SJ01, SJ02 and SJ03 have now resumed operations.
